Beats Give Back is scaling up its mission this summer with its largest fundraiser to date, bringing UK electronic duo Prospa to Tampa for a one-night event inside the House Hats Hangar on June 12.

Set within a private jet hangar near Tampa International Airport, the event merges underground dance music culture with a growing community-driven initiative focused on supporting foster youth through music education.

The nonprofit organization has steadily built momentum in Florida by connecting live events with long-term charitable impact.

Last year, Beats Give Back raised more than $10,000 to help fund and build a fully equipped music studio at Joshua House, a foster care home supported through Friends of Joshua House Foundation.

That project included instruments, music software, and production equipment designed to give children a creative outlet and direct access to music-making tools.

Now, the organization is aiming even higher.

The initiative continues to be driven by a growing leadership team that blends music culture, philanthropy, finance, media, and community outreach.

Beats Give Back’s board includes Manny Lopez, Stephen Scherer, and Jensen Diaz of House Hats, alongside Kai Seymour of Sheltair, Aaron Malarick of Citi National Bank, Clinton Cheetah of Restless Media, Jolene Swift, Natalie Maida, Grace Moorefield, and Grace Seymour.

Together, the group has helped expand the organization’s reach while continuing to keep the focus on accessible creative opportunities for foster youth.

This upcoming fundraiser marks Prospa’s Tampa debut and will feature the UK duo premiering music from their forthcoming album inside the transformed hangar venue. Known for blending modern house and breakbeat influences, the duo's sound aligns naturally with the event’s atmosphere: immersive, high-energy, and community-focused.

Backed by support from House Hats artists Murphy’s Law, Goosey b2b Edd, and Sueno, organizers expect demand to move quickly as anticipation builds around both the rare Tampa appearance and the hangar setting.

House Hats, Beats Give Back, Prospa, Goosey, Murphy's Law, Tampa

Every ticket purchased will contribute a $10 donation directly toward expanding Beats Give Back’s programs for foster youth throughout Florida, including additional lessons, instruments, software access, and future studio initiatives.

This organization’s broader mission centers around removing barriers to creative expression for children in foster care, using music as a tool for confidence, healing, and long-term opportunity.

Attendees can learn more about the initiative and broader mission at beatsgiveback.org.

The setting itself reflects the ambition behind the event. Rather than opting for a traditional club environment, Beats Give Back and House Hats Collective are transforming an aviation space into a large-scale dancefloor experience, continuing a format that has helped distinguish the organization’s fundraising events from standard nightlife programming.
